Part-Time Customer Service Representative/Cashier
Village Hall Front Desk The Village of Matteson is seeking to hire a part-time Customer Service Representative/Cashier to work the front desk of the Village Hall lobby performing a wide range of customer assistance, cashiering and office duties. This position answers phones and aids customers with any inquiries while ensuring the highest standards of customer service are met. The desired candidate must be available to work 15 to 20 hours per week, Monday – Friday, with some evenings. You must have graduated from high school or GED equivalent and have two (2+) years of experience in a customer service or cashier role. Working knowledge of MS Office with the ability to work well in a team environment; strong sense of professionalism and discretion required. The starting salary for this position is $11.00/hour. Successful applicants will be required to undergo a background check, drug screening and physical at the expense of the Village. GENERAL SUMMARY
The Customer Service Representative - Cashier works the front desk of the Village office performing routine
clerical and cashier work. This position answers phones and aids customers with any inquiries while ensuring the
highest standards of customer service are met.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
1. Greets customers entering the Village office. Answers telephone, transfers calls, take messages and assists
customers with routine questions as appropriate.
2. Accepts payments for utility bills and various other payments and posts to appropriate accounts. Authorizes
and issues refunds. Balances cash drawer and generates reports.
3. Inputs payments of hotel/motel and eating taxes and police and fire department deposits.
4. Oversees the completion of the new resident application and explains welcome package.
5. Handles the sale of vehicle stickers and entering information into the system.
6. Issues various licenses and permits as assigned.
7. Assist water department with processing mail in/drop box water payments and complete work orders for
appointments.
8. Opens and closes main entrance of Village Hall.
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
1. High School diploma or equivalent required. (College degree preferred). 2+ years' experience in a customer
service or cashier role.
2. Working knowledge of MS Office with the ability to work well in a team environment; strong sense of
professionalism and discretion required.
3. Excellent verbal and customer service skills.
4. Basic mathematical skills as needed to make change and give refunds.
